      Two friends, P and Q, each have the same amount saved. Q

      manages to save one-fourth of his income, while P saves one-third of his. Given that P spends Rs. 24,000, what is the combined total income of both P and Q?
      A Rs. 72,000 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
      B Rs. 1,20,00 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
      C Rs. 1,08,000 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
      D Rs. 96,000 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
      E Rs. 84,000 Correct Answer Incorrect Answer

      Solution

      Let the saving of 'P' and 'Q' be Rs .'x' each. So, income of 'P' = (x X 3) = Rs. '3x' And, income of 'Q' = (x X 4) = Rs. '4x' ATQ, 3x - x = 24,000 (Since, Expenditure = Income - Savings) So, 'x' = (24,000/2) = 12,000 Therefore, required sum = (3x + 4x) = '7x' = 7 X 12000 = Rs. 84,000
